3.人员排班窗口 该窗口为应答窗口。继承于w_reaponse窗口。 人员排班,排的是输入人员的班次。 部门: 为一数据窗口,字段为下拉式数据窗口。
在工号中输入“人员编号”,则在姓名中显示该人员“姓名”。输入姓名,则显示工号 班次为一数据窗口(左),右边为一个班次时间段数据窗口。 open:检索部门(操作者所管辖部门)。 状态:下拉数据窗口,提供班次状态(正常上班,加班,节日加班....)。 班次:该值段为一下拉数据窗口,提供所有的固定班次供用户选择。 增加按钮:增加班次时间段。(如是固定班次,该按钮不可见) 删除按钮:删除班次时间段。(如是固定班次,该按钮不可见) 确定按钮:保存当前数据,回显父窗口。 取消按钮:关闭该窗口。
B.考勤刷卡管理
? 界面
? 菜单
上载、处理、刷卡、修改、删除、检索、帮助、退出 ? 模块功能
open:检索出部门,构建部门树,并检索出当天的考勤进出记录。 ? 工具条功能
? 上载
从注册表中读出考勤机类型及相关参数,初始化考勤机通讯端口和考勤机地址。(如没有考勤机信息,则告知用户)用考勤机提供的相关函数,把考勤机的原始数据先写入计算机文本,以免存入数据库失败时信息丢失。在把文本信息中的有用数据,卡号,刷卡时间,提取出来存入表check_sourse_record中。如果成功,则清除文本信息。
? 处理
让用户输入处理原始数据的日期,根据输入日期,把数据库表check_sourse_record中的原始数据,根据排班信息,筛选有用数据,根据刷卡时间和进出状态判断其进出标志,存入表check_record刷卡记录中。
? 刷卡
用于员工忘记带卡,或忘记刷卡时,由管理人员补刷卡。把刷卡信息存入考勤记录表check_record中。
修改、删除:是针对管理人员补刷卡时错误的输入进行修改和删除。
? 检索:
输入检索时间段,检索出该时间段中该管理人员管辖范围内的员工考勤原始数据,以便对考勤进行核实。
C.请假管理
1. 请假管理主窗口
? 界面
? 模块功能
该窗口继承于应答窗口(w_response)。上面为菜单工具条(toolbar),下面为一数据窗口,显示人员请假信息。最下为一状态条,显示请假记录条数。 ? 菜单功能
? 增加
置增加标志,打开增加修改窗口
? 修改
置修改标志,打开增加修改窗口
? 删除
当数据窗口有选中行时,删除工具可用,点击该按钮时,删除该行请假信息,自动选择下一行,如没有数据,删除工具不能用。 ? 检索
点击该按钮时,弹出部门选择窗口,选择部门后,按选择部门检索出该部门人员的请假信息。
2. 增加修改窗口 ? 界面
? 模块功能
该窗口主要为一数据窗口。
open:根据父窗口的增加修改标志,如果为新增,则插入一行。如果是修改,则检索出父窗口选中行。
itemchanged:当输入工号时,自动检索出人员姓名,当输入姓名时,自动检索出工号
? 按钮功能
? 确定
验证数据合法性,保存该请假信息,回显父窗口,选中该行,当前窗口插入新行。 ? 取消
关闭该窗口。
D.考勤结果统计
1. 考勤结果主窗口
? 界面
? 菜单
考勤结果(检索、统计、过滤、修改、保存、预览、打印、退出)
窗口(窗口:层叠、水平平铺、垂直平铺、排列图标) 帮助(主题、关于)
? 模块功能
该窗口为sheet窗口,左边是treeview为部门权限树,右边为数据窗口dw_1,显示员工的考勤结果状态。还有一隐藏数据窗口dw_1用于打印人员考勤信息。 ? 菜单功能
? 检索:输入检索时间段,从结果集check_result中检索出人员该时间段的考
勤结果。
? 统计:打开统计时间输入(默认时间为昨天至今天)输入统计时间段,从考勤
记录表check_record中的考勤记录数据,统计出该时间段人员的考勤信息,以便存入考勤结果集check_result做准备。
? 过滤:点击该工具,将过滤掉所有正常上班信息,只显示非正常上班信息。再
此点击将还原信息。
? 修改:修改人员的考勤结果,注上备注。
? 保存:统计数据或修改数据后存入考勤结果集check_result。 ? 预览、打印:预览和打印数据窗口中的考勤结果信息。
2.查询
? 界面
? 菜单
综合查询(排序、查询、预览、打印) 窗口(层叠、水平平铺、垂直平铺、排列图标) 帮助(主题、关于 ? 模块功能
该窗口只有一个数据窗口dw_1,显示人员考勤信息。 排序:按时间排序
查询:打开条件窗口,构造查询条件。
点击确定:将以输入条件在主窗口中检索出合符条件的人员考勤结果信息。如输入为空,将检索出全部人员信息。
预览、打印:对查询出的数据进行预览、打印。 3.3.2.7
企业人才库
A.主窗口
1.界面
企业人才库个人信息 考核 窗口 帮助人员信息列表(datawindows)
2.功能:在主窗口的数据窗口中以列表的方式显示个人信息 。 2、主菜单
个人信息新增修改删除----------查询管理未录用原因管理窗口层叠水平平铺垂直平铺排列图标关于主题---------关于-----聘用设置原因
1.项目
2.功能(涉及的表 hr_systable,hr_syscollect,hr_notbringincause, hr_emp_mapping,hr_scheme, hr_scheme_m, hr_scheme_d,以及方案中指标所对应的表)
A.个人信息
1.新增 新增个人信息(设置is_Action=”New”,打开人员信息管理窗口)。 2.修改 修改个人信息(设置is_Action=”Modify”,打开人员信息管理窗3.删除 删除个人信息(提示是否要删除,是则删除)。 4.查询 查询个人信息(弹出查询窗口)。 B.管理
1.未录入原因管理
在这里管理对未录用原因代码的新增,修改,删除。
决定是否录用,录用的人员信息进入正式的人事信息管理库中。 2.聘用 3.设置原因
口)。
根据用户所选择的用户,罗列到弹出窗口中的文本框中。
C.人员信息管理
1.界面
人员信息管理基本信息学习简历工作简历社会关系家庭关系编号:姓名:... ...确定取消 2.功能
在这里完成人员基本信息的管理,还有学习简历,工作简历,社会关系,家庭关系等也在这里录入。 3.按钮功能
●确定 根据企业人才库方案中指标对应的指标项,与数据字典中的相关字段属性。较对数据的正确性与重复性。如正确,把数据写入数据库中。
●取消 放弃对数据的修改。关闭当前窗口。
4.具体处理流程(涉及的表hr_systable, hr_syscollect,hr_scheme, hr_scheme_m, hr_scheme_d,以及方案中指标所对应的表)。 wf_open():
接收传来的参数(以判断是新增还是修改)
根据方案(hr_scheme)中用户设置的“企业人才库”方案所设及到的人员基本信息指标(hr_scheme_m),有多少个指标,构造出多少个tab控件的页面,余下的处理与人事管理中的人员信息录入的处理方法一样。 确定:
根据企业人才库方案中指标对应的指标项,与数据字典中的相关字段属性。较对数据的正确性与重复性。如正确,把数据写入数据库中。如错误,提醒用户。
D.人员信息查询
百度搜索“77cn”或“免费范文网”即可找到本站免费阅读全部范文。收藏本站方便下次阅读,免费范文网,提供经典小说综合文库07 SVC人力资源管理系统详细设计报告(8)在线全文阅读。
相关推荐: